This clause grants Klaviyo unilateral, immediate enforcement power with no financial or legal exposure to the customer, triggered solely by Klaviyo's own determination of a violation.
This clause applies the legality standard not only to federal and state law but also to the individual recipient's jurisdiction, meaning the restriction is triggered by illegality in any one of those…
This clause extends user obligations beyond Klaviyo's own policy to encompass the full body of applicable law and industry regulations governing digital marketing communications, including opt-out co…
This clause bars gambling-related businesses and services from using Klaviyo for promotional communications, covering a broad and explicitly non-exhaustive range of gambling categories.
This clause means that businesses operating in the cryptocurrency or crypto-services space are prohibited from using Klaviyo's platform for promotional messaging.
